Transaction 248818678027e7837099e33b64ffd20313eb9c65f207227a14974e53aeff5a4a
1 Input
1 Output
-
248818678027e7837099e33b64ffd20313eb9c65f207227a14974e53aeff5a4a:0
- value
- 49923126
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 697164f1d6c12fcefeb5230f12ded6c41fdbb02f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AcXnvCvJCBXnWYRKmanTjKaDNRFsoc8JD